impl Color {
pub fn hex_to_color(colorhex: String) -> Result<Color, ColorError> {
let stripped_color = colorhex.trim_start_matches('#');
if stripped_color.len() != 8 || !stripped_color.chars().all(|c| c.is_ascii_hexdigit()) {
return Err(ColorError::InvalidColorFormat(colorhex.to_string()));
}
let color = Color {
r: u8::from_str_radix(&stripped_color[0..2], 16)? as f64 / 255.0,
g: u8::from_str_radix(&stripped_color[2..4], 16)? as f64 / 255.0,
b: u8::from_str_radix(&stripped_color[4..6], 16)? as f64 / 255.0,
a: u8::from_str_radix(&stripped_color[6..8], 16)? as f64 / 255.0,
};
Ok(color)
}
}
